CHT4016 RoHS COMPLIANT 4-16GHz 6-BIT DIGITAL ATTENUATOR GaAs Monolithic Microwave IC Description The CHT4016 is a 4-16GHz 6-bit digital attenuator designed to address a dynamic of 31.5dB by 0.5dB step. This device is manufactured on pHEMT 0.25m process, including via holes through the substrate.
